Short Stories in French for Beginners has been written especially for students from beginner to intermediate level, designed to give a sense of achievement, a feeling of progress and most importantly - enjoyment! Mapped to A2-B1 on the Common European Framework of Reference, these eight captivating stories are designed to give you a sense of achievement and a feeling of progress when listening.

What does this book give you?

  • Eight stories in a variety of exciting genres, from science fiction and crime to history and thriller - making the process fun while you learn a wide range of new vocabulary.
  • Controlled language at your level, including the 1000 most frequent words, to help you progress confidently.
  • Authentic spoken dialogues, to help you learn conversational expressions and improve your speaking ability.
  • Pleasure! It's much easier to learn a new language when you're having fun, and research shows that if you're enjoying listening in a foreign language, you won't experience the usual feelings of frustration - 'It's too hard!' 'I don't understand!'
  • Accessible grammar so you learn new structures naturally, in a stress-free way.

Carefully curated to make learning a new language easy, these stories include key features that will support and consolidate your progress, including:

  • A bilingual word list
  • Comprehension questions to aid your understanding
  • Full plot summary

As a result, you will be able to focus on enjoying the stories, delighting in your improved range of vocabulary and grasp of the language, without ever feeling overwhelmed or frustrated. From science fiction to fantasy, to crime and thrillers, Short Stories in French for Beginners will make learning French easy and enjoyable.

I am just about at the end of A2, beginning of B1, and this is perfect for me. The vocabulary is such that I know almost all the words so I can have the experience of following along with the story and having the meaning appear in my mind without having to translate first. It has been hard to find spoken material at the right level but this is just right. It helps that the speed and intonation are just right too. I find listening comprehension the hardest of the skills to acquire but this is great.
